Robert Kenneth Willis II (born October 6, 1966 in Owensboro, Kentucky) is a former American football placekicker in the National Football League for the Dallas Cowboys, Tampa Bay Buccaneers, and New York Giants. He played college football at the University of Kentucky, where he majored in math. Following shin splints that led to a permanent stress fracture in one of his legs, Willis pursued a career in teaching. As of 2009, he is a high school math teacher at Lafayette Senior High School in Wildwood, Missouri.
